The requirements for EU Regulatory Approval were released in April 2000 in the EU R&TTE
Directive.
This directive supports self directed testing and certification for “harmonized” bands within
OEM facilities or by third party. In the case of WirelessUSB, standards have become
harmonized (although frequencies are not).
Technical Construction File however, frequency notification to EU countries is still applicable.
Article 6 of the R&TTE directive states: “The manufacturer or the person responsible for
placing the apparatus on the market provides information for the user on the intended use of
the apparatus, together with the declaration of conformity to the essential requirements.”
Ensuring regulatory compliance of the end product is the sole responsibility of the OEM.
Unigen maintains responsibility for conformance of the UGWR2US, the interconnect, and the
antennae, as the manufacturer.
The R&TTE directive maintains that first level compliance be reviewed by a “Notified Body”
prior to general product marketing. This is not mandatory, but reduces the risk of the product
being challenged for non-compliance. Although not specifically stated in the R&TTE Directive,
corrections of non-compliance issues are the responsibility of the end product manufacturer.
Design Criteria for Modular Approval
General Conditions
The following conditions must be strictly adhered to for modular approval:
The UGWR2US may not be altered or modified in any way by the OEM or other integrator(s).
Additionally, no component(s) may be added which change the radio frequency (RF)
characteristics.

Additionally, no RF components may be placed between the RF output of the UGWR2US and
the antenna(e) except the RF interconnect transmission line.
Antennae
The antennae listed in the UGWR2US datasheet have been qualified and approved for use
under the Modular Approval certification. These antennae are designed to be compatible with
the RF transmission line impedance and frequency range of the UGWR2US. These antennae
